1. “Chef and Brewer” In Ortigas
This is the place that we go the most from any where to 3pm to 8pm because they have a happy hours 180 for 3 draft beers that are 16 ounces, so its an ok price. The food is ok but priceee if you are on a budget, around 500 Peso for a steak but most important is the company around you, there are allot foreigners that hang out there unit around 9pm which is when the band starts. For got two things, 1 they have a nice long bar in side and 2 you can’t smoke in side. Wifi also

2. Texas Roadhouse In Ortigas
This is an American knock off of Texas Road house from the States but over all I would call it a Chili’s because its about the same everything, food ect. Nothing super special about the place other then the food is American and it is safe to eat and they got a draft beer 16 ounce for 75 Peso. I see allot of Foreigners come here I think for the food but also see allot sitting at the bar having a beer. Wifi also

3. Katzers but some of us calls it kuntzers in Ortigas
This place has really good food but prices are about the same as the states and some time maybe a little more depending on what you order. They have a happy hour from 4pm to 8pm 45 Peso per draft beer but its only 12 ounce but they have a nice circle bar where is great because everyone can talk to each other. They have a bar menu which is around 250 Peso for fish and chips but it’s not very big. No Wifi

New PBX Hosting Company

By admin On October 19, 2010 2 Comments

I have used a couple of PBX hosting companies over the years and have written about all of them from the good to the bad’s. All have them have been good and from what I know they are all using the same type of plat form if you look at all the sites. Now what its coming down to is pretty much price because other then that everything is the same.

To give you an Idea look at these three sites that offer pbx hosting

1. lylix which is $35.00 dollars a month with no set up fee. Great support but only over email.
2 Synapse Global is $29.95 dollars a month and a 30 dollar set up fee if month to month. Support is ok but I think its only day time so when some thing goes wrong might be able before you hear back from them.
3. Rent PBX is $20.00 dollars for the summer special with not set up fee, this is the new one that I was talking about but I don’t think it will be any different then the ones above. Support would would be the only thing that I don’t know about.

I will be changing over to rent pbx at the end of this month to give it a try but I think it will work same as the others but I will save $10 dollars a month and if you look at that over 12 months that’s $120 dollars saved.


Microsoft Philippines, NBI And Linux

By admin On September 19, 2010 No Comments

The says of using pirated software are done I would highly suggest using Linux if you can or if you have to buy windows licenses from Microsoft just to be safe. I had a friends call center that got raided about two weeks ago by NBI which is like the FBI in the Philippines and they took all of his computers because he was using unlicensed Microsoft windows xp. Then this Linux and open source has came along way over the last couple of years meaning that its getting easier to use and now with the new software called Wine you can almost run most software’s that would be comparable with the software’s that you need to use. We have been using all types of open source software for about 6 years now to get away from having to buy Microsoft products and its saved us allot of money. Really at the end of the day its not worth the time or money to get caught using these in your Philippines call center. On another note I forgot about on the Latest Linux Operating system you have any easy download and install manager, I went though it the other day because we were trying out a new soft phone called Twinkle Phone and its been working great better then some of the others that we have used.

The Linux operating system I would suggest using is PCLINUXOS so far from what I read it’s the best one for people that have been using Windows for a long time. Also there are allot of other Linux Operating systems out there that are great it’s just the one that fits you and your companies needs.
